According to the FDA Adverse Event Reporting System (FAERS), 306 reports of Coronary artery disease have been filed in association with AMLODIPINE (Olmesartan Medoxomil, Amlodipine and Hydrochlorothiazide). This represents 0.5% of all adverse event reports for AMLODIPINE.

How Dangerous Is Coronary artery disease From AMLODIPINE?
Of the 306 reports, 46 (15.0%) resulted in death, 240 (78.4%) required hospitalization, and 27 (8.8%) were considered life-threatening.
Is Coronary artery disease Listed in the Official Label?
This adverse event is not currently listed in the official FDA drug label for AMLODIPINE. However, 306 reports have been filed with the FAERS database.
